Guía para lograr una implementación efectiva de CSS en tus proyectos web
¡Hola a todos los apasionados del desarrollo web! Hoy vamos a sumergirnos en el fascinante mundo de CSS y descubrir cómo implementarlo de manera efectiva en nuestros proyectos. Si eres nuevo en esto, no te preocupes, estaré aquí para guiarte en cada paso del camino.
CSS, o hojas de estilo en cascada, es un lenguaje de programación que se utiliza para dar estilo y diseño a nuestras páginas web. Es como el pintor que aplica los colores y las formas a un lienzo en blanco, dándole vida y personalidad. Sin CSS, nuestras páginas serían simplemente un montón de texto sin formato.
Entonces, ¿cómo podemos lograr una implementación efectiva de CSS en nuestros proyectos? Aquí hay algunos consejos clave:
1. Organización: Es importante mantener nuestro código CSS ordenado y estructurado. Podemos hacer esto utilizando comentarios, agrupando estilos relacionados y dividiendo nuestro código en archivos separados. Esto facilitará la lectura y el mantenimiento a largo plazo.
2. Selección de elementos: CSS nos permite seleccionar elementos HTML específicos y aplicarles estilos. Podemos hacer esto utilizando selectores como etiquetas, clases o IDs. Por ejemplo, si queremos aplicar un estilo a todos los elementos <p>
en nuestra página, podemos usar el selector p
.
3. Cascada y herencia: CSS se llama «en cascada» porque los estilos se aplican en un orden específico. Si tenemos múltiples reglas que se aplican al mismo elemento, la regla más específica prevalecerá. Además, los estilos se heredan de los elementos padres a los hijos, lo que nos permite evitar la repetición innecesaria de estilos.
4. Unidades y valores: CSS nos ofrece una amplia gama de unidades y valores para especificar tamaños, colores y otros atributos. Podemos usar píxeles, porcentajes, ems y muchas otras opciones. Es importante elegir la unidad y el valor adecuados para lograr el efecto deseado.
5. Flexibilidad: CSS nos permite crear diseños flexibles y adaptables. Podemos utilizar propiedades como display: flex
y media queries
para crear diseños responsivos que se ajusten a diferentes tamaños de pantalla.
Estos son solo algunos aspectos básicos de una implementación efectiva de CSS. A medida que te adentres en el mundo de CSS, te darás cuenta de que hay mucho más por descubrir y aprender. Recuerda siempre experimentar y explorar nuevas técnicas para llevar tus proyectos al siguiente nivel.
Así que, ¡adelante! Sumérgete en el mundo mágico de CSS y dale vida a tus páginas web con estilo y personalidad. ¡Diviértete desarrollando!
Las reglas más utilizadas en CSS y cómo funcionan
Las reglas más utilizadas en CSS y cómo funcionan
En el mundo del desarrollo web, CSS es un lenguaje fundamental para dar estilo y diseño a las páginas web. Para lograr una implementación efectiva de CSS en tus proyectos, es importante comprender las reglas más utilizadas y cómo funcionan. A continuación, te presentamos algunas de las reglas CSS más comunes:
1. Selector de elementos:
El selector de elementos es la forma más básica de aplicar estilos a un elemento HTML. Se utiliza para seleccionar y aplicar estilos a todos los elementos de un tipo específico en una página. Por ejemplo, si deseas aplicar estilos a todos los párrafos de un documento, puedes utilizar el selector de elementos «p».
2. Selector de clase:
El selector de clase te permite aplicar estilos a uno o varios elementos que comparten una misma clase. Para definir una clase en CSS, se utiliza el símbolo «.» seguido del nombre de la clase. Por ejemplo, si deseas aplicar estilos a todos los elementos con la clase «destacado», puedes utilizar el selector de clase «.destacado».
3. Selector de id:
El selector de id te permite aplicar estilos a un elemento específico que tiene un identificador único en la página. Para definir un id en CSS, se utiliza el símbolo «#» seguido del nombre del id. Por ejemplo, si deseas aplicar estilos a un elemento con el id «encabezado», puedes utilizar el selector de id «#encabezado».
4. Propiedades y valores:
Las propiedades CSS son los atributos que definen cómo se verá un elemento. Algunas propiedades comunes incluyen «background-color» para establecer el color de fondo, «font-size» para establecer el tamaño de la fuente y «margin» para establecer los márgenes alrededor de un elemento. Los valores son los diferentes ajustes que se pueden aplicar a una propiedad. Por ejemplo, para la propiedad «background-color», los valores pueden ser nombres de colores como «red», códigos hexadecimales como «#ff0000» o valores RGB como «rgb(255, 0, 0)».
5. Herencia:
La herencia en CSS permite que ciertos estilos se apliquen automáticamente a los elementos hijos de un elemento padre. Esto significa que si aplicas un estilo a un elemento padre, todos sus elementos hijos heredarán ese estilo, a menos que se especifique lo contrario. Por ejemplo, si aplicas un estilo de fuente al elemento padre «body», todos los elementos dentro de ese cuerpo heredarán esa fuente, a menos que se especifique una fuente diferente para un elemento hijo específico.
Estas son solo algunas de las reglas CSS más utilizadas y cómo funcionan.
CSS es un lenguaje muy poderoso y versátil que te permite personalizar completamente la apariencia de tus páginas web. Con una comprensión sólida de estas reglas básicas, estarás en camino de lograr una implementación efectiva de CSS en tus proyectos web.
Recuerda siempre practicar y experimentar con diferentes reglas CSS para mejorar tus habilidades y conocimientos. ¡Diviértete creando diseños sorprendentes con CSS!
La ubicación de la etiqueta para implementar CSS en una página web
Guía para lograr una implementación efectiva de CSS en tus proyectos web
El CSS (Cascading Style Sheets) es un lenguaje utilizado en el desarrollo web para definir y controlar el estilo de los elementos de una página. Una implementación efectiva de CSS es crucial para lograr un diseño atractivo y coherente en tus proyectos web. Una pregunta común que surge en este contexto es: ¿dónde ubicar la etiqueta para implementar CSS en una página web?
Aquí te presentamos una guía práctica que te ayudará a comprender los diferentes enfoques y tomar decisiones informadas sobre la ubicación de la etiqueta CSS en tus proyectos.
1. Etiqueta <link>
en la sección <head>
:
Una forma común de implementar CSS es vincular un archivo externo utilizando la etiqueta <link>
dentro de la sección <head>
del documento HTML. Esta es considerada una práctica estándar y recomendada, ya que separa claramente el contenido HTML del estilo CSS, lo que facilita el mantenimiento y la escalabilidad del proyecto.
El código para esta implementación sería similar al siguiente ejemplo:
<head>
<link rel="stylesheet" href="estilos.css">
</head>
Donde «estilos.css» es el nombre del archivo CSS externo que contiene las reglas de estilo.
2. Etiqueta <style>
en la sección <head>
:
Otra opción es utilizar la etiqueta <style>
dentro de la sección <head>
del documento HTML para incluir el CSS directamente en el archivo HTML. Esto puede ser útil cuando se trata de estilos específicos de una página o componente en particular.
El siguiente ejemplo muestra cómo se vería el código para esta implementación:
<head>
<style>
p {
color: blue;
}
</style>
</head>
En este caso, el estilo se aplica directamente al elemento <p>
.
3. Etiqueta <link>
al final del documento HTML:
Algunos desarrolladores prefieren ubicar la etiqueta <link>
al final del archivo HTML, justo antes de la etiqueta de cierre </body>
. Esta técnica puede ayudar a acelerar la carga inicial de la página, ya que el navegador prioriza la carga del contenido HTML antes de los estilos CSS.
El siguiente ejemplo ilustra cómo se implementaría esta opción:
<head>
<!-- Otras etiquetas en la sección head -->
</head>
<body>
<!-- Contenido HTML -->
<script src="app.js"></script>
<link rel="stylesheet" href="estilos.css">
</body>
En este caso, el archivo CSS se carga después del contenido HTML y otros recursos, lo que puede mejorar la experiencia de carga inicial.
Es importante tener en cuenta que cada enfoque tiene sus ventajas y desventajas, y la elección dependerá de las necesidades específicas de tu proyecto. La separación clara entre el HTML y el CSS proporcionada por la opción de <link>
en la sección <head>
es generalmente recomendada para proyectos más grandes y complejos.
Recuerda siempre seguir las mejores prácticas de desarrollo web y considerar la escalabilidad y el mantenimiento a largo plazo al decidir la ubicación de la etiqueta para implementar CSS en tus proyectos web.
Optimización de CSS: Consejos para mejorar tu código
Guía para lograr una implementación efectiva de CSS en tus proyectos web
En el mundo del desarrollo web, el uso de CSS (Cascading Style Sheets) es esencial para garantizar una presentación estética y coherente de los sitios web. Sin embargo, a medida que los proyectos crecen en tamaño y complejidad, el código CSS puede volverse difícil de manejar y mantener. En este artículo, abordaremos la optimización de CSS y compartiremos algunos consejos para mejorar tu código y lograr una implementación efectiva en tus proyectos web.
Cuando se trata de CSS, la organización es clave. Dividir tu código en módulos y archivos separados puede ayudarte a mantenerlo ordenado y facilitar su mantenimiento a largo plazo. Utiliza una estructura de carpetas lógica para agrupar estilos relacionados y asegúrate de usar nombres claros y descriptivos para tus clases y selectores.
Uno de los principios fundamentales de la optimización de CSS es evitar la repetición innecesaria de estilos. Identifica patrones comunes en tu diseño y utiliza clases reutilizables para aplicar estilos consistentes en diferentes elementos. También es recomendable utilizar selectores más específicos en lugar de agregar estilos adicionales a elementos ya estilizados.
Los selectores complejos, como aquellos que incluyen múltiples elementos o combinaciones de clases, pueden tener un impacto negativo en el rendimiento del rendimiento del sitio web. Mantén tus selectores simples y concisos, apuntando directamente al elemento que deseas estilizar.
CSS ofrece la posibilidad de agrupar selectores y aplicar estilos a múltiples elementos simultáneamente. Aprovecha esta funcionalidad para reducir la cantidad de código repetitivo y mejorar la legibilidad de tu CSS. También puedes utilizar la herencia de estilos para aplicar estilos similares a elementos secundarios sin la necesidad de agregar clases adicionales.
En lugar de utilizar imágenes para elementos decorativos o de diseño, considera la posibilidad de utilizar CSS. Con las propiedades adecuadas, como background-color, border-radius y box-shadow, puedes crear efectos visuales sin necesidad de cargar imágenes adicionales. Esto no solo reduce el tamaño de tu página, sino que también mejora el rendimiento general del sitio.
La velocidad de carga es un factor crucial en la experiencia del usuario. Para optimizar el rendimiento de tu CSS, asegúrate de minimizar y combinar tus archivos CSS en uno solo para reducir la cantidad de solicitudes al servidor. También puedes utilizar herramientas de compresión y minificación para reducir el tamaño del archivo CSS final.
En resumen, la optimización de CSS es esencial para lograr una implementación efectiva en tus proyectos web. Organiza tu código, evita la redundancia, utiliza selectores simples y técnicas de agrupación y herencia. Además, considera la posibilidad de utilizar CSS en lugar de imágenes y optimiza tu CSS para una carga rápida. Al seguir estos consejos, podrás mejorar la calidad de tu código CSS y proporcionar una experiencia excepcional a los usuarios de tu sitio web.
Como desarrollador web, siempre me he dado cuenta de la importancia de mantenerme actualizado con las últimas tecnologías y prácticas en el campo. Especialmente cuando se trata de CSS, una parte fundamental de cualquier proyecto web, es vital estar al tanto de las mejores prácticas para lograr una implementación efectiva.
Recientemente, me encontré con un artículo llamado «Guía para lograr una implementación efectiva de CSS en tus proyectos web», y debo decir que me impresionó la claridad y la exhaustividad del contenido. El autor abordó todos los aspectos clave de CSS y brindó consejos prácticos para mejorar la calidad y el rendimiento del código CSS en los proyectos web.
Una de las cosas que más me llamó la atención fue cómo el autor destacó la importancia de mantener una estructura de archivos bien organizada. Esto es algo que a menudo se pasa por alto, pero puede marcar una gran diferencia en la facilidad de mantenimiento y colaboración en un proyecto. El artículo proporciona pautas claras sobre cómo organizar los archivos CSS en carpetas y cómo nombrar correctamente los archivos y las clases.
También se abordaron temas como la especificidad del selector, el uso de metodologías CSS como BEM o SMACSS, la optimización del rendimiento mediante la reducción del tamaño del archivo CSS y el uso de herramientas de automatización como Gulp o Grunt.
Lo que realmente aprecio de este artículo es que el autor no solo se limitó a presentar las mejores prácticas, sino que también invitó a los lectores a verificar y contrastar el contenido. Esto es fundamental en un mundo donde las tecnologías cambian rápidamente y es importante mantenerse al tanto de las últimas actualizaciones y novedades.
En resumen, la implementación efectiva de CSS en los proyectos web es un aspecto clave para lograr sitios web rápidos, eficientes y fáciles de mantener. La guía mencionada anteriormente proporcionó una visión clara y exhaustiva sobre cómo lograr esto, al tiempo que destacó la importancia de mantenerse actualizado y verificar la información presentada. Como desarrolladores web, es nuestro deber mantenernos al día con las mejores prácticas y seguir aprendiendo de fuentes confiables para brindar la mejor experiencia posible a nuestros usuarios.
Publicaciones relacionadas:
- Guía práctica para el desarrollo de una propuesta efectiva de gestión de redes sociales
- Maximizando tu presencia en redes sociales: Consejos para construir una marca personal exitosa
- Guía completa para desarrollar una exitosa campaña de publicidad en Twitter
- Guía paso a paso para crear un template en HTML
- Guía detallada para realizar publicidad efectiva en Facebook y aumentar las ventas de tu producto
- Guía para lograr un diseño de logotipo efectivo y atractivo
- Garantiza la privacidad de tu cuenta de Facebook con estos sencillos pasos
- Explorando las formas de conocer a personas coreanas en línea: consejos y recomendaciones
- Guía para crear una publicidad impactante de un producto
- Guía para seleccionar una agencia de marca: aspectos clave a considerar
- La Evolución del Diseño Digital a Través de los Años: Una Perspectiva Detallada y Profesional
- Guía completa para realizar una transmisión en directo en Facebook Lite
- Guía para crear un sitio web profesional de manera efectiva
- Guía completa para crear una landing page efectiva y persuasiva
- Edición de diseño de lona: Encuentra los mejores lugares para editar tus diseños
- Descubriendo los 7 componentes esenciales del marketing mix
- Guía para crear una página web para principiantes
- Ingresar al campo de UX UI sin un título: ¿Es posible?
- Guía definitiva para promocionar una tienda de ropa en redes sociales
- Comprendiendo el uso estratégico del color rojo en el diseño gráfico
- Protegiendo tu Privacidad en Internet: ¿Cómo mantener tus actividades en línea ocultas?
- Guía para la creación de prototipos de sitios web
- Guía detallada sobre cómo realizar una declaración adecuadamente
- El papel esencial de la promoción en el marketing: Descubre los 3 roles clave
- Guía para canjear un cheque regalo en Decathlon: ¡Aprovecha al máximo tu premio!